As a mountainous and border district with the highest rate of poor and near-poor households in An Giang province, the work of encouraging learning and talent in Tri Ton has always been given attention and promoted.
Tri Ton is a mountainous, border district with a large Khmer ethnic minority population in An Giang province. This is also the place with the highest rate of poor and near-poor households in the province. Therefore, the educational level of the people here is low, a part of the parents of students due to difficult circumstances do not have the conditions to wholeheartedly take care of their children and siblings to study fully. The rate of students dropping out of school in the district is higher than in other places in An Giang province.
Therefore, the District Association for Promotion of Education always pays attention to and promotes socialization in caring for the promotion of learning and talents, building a learning society to help students study, improve their qualifications, and prevent dropping out of school.
The Association has been flexible and creative in mobilizing and building an effective scholarship fund. The fund is used to provide scholarships to poor students who overcome difficulties and study well and excel; and to provide "Steps to School" gifts to students who are children of poor and near-poor households to facilitate their ability to go to school and improve their academic qualifications.
According to the President of the Tri Ton District Association for the Promotion of Education, Neang Kim Cheng, from the beginning of 2024 until now, the association has mobilized a fund for the promotion of education and talents of over 2.3 billion VND, thereby supporting nearly 6,000 scholarships and gifts to go to school with a total cost of over 2.2 billion VND. Along with that, the commune and town associations at all levels mobilized nearly 4.5 billion VND, supporting more than 16,000 gifts and scholarships.
In addition, the Tri Ton District Association for the Promotion of Education also initiated the “Piggy Bank” movement - a form of savings for students in local schools. The meaning of this movement is the spirit of sharing, helping friends overcome difficulties, and together firmly walking on the path of conquering knowledge.
Students in each class voluntarily use their savings to feed pigs. The savings collected are used to help students in the same class and school with difficult circumstances to continue pursuing their studies.
Wishing for children to continue to study and improve their qualifications, the Tri Ton District Association for the Promotion of Education launched a movement to build and develop learning families. Thanks to the consensus of the community, the number of families registering to achieve the title of “Learning Family” has increased significantly.
Also according to the Chairman of the Tri Ton District Association for the Promotion of Education, Neang Kim Cheng, in the coming time, the District Association for the Promotion of Education will continue to coordinate with many organizations and social forces to participate in activities to promote education and talents, building an increasingly developed learning society.
Along with that, the association will promote the lifelong learning movement of "Learning Families", "Learning Clans", "Learning Communities" and "Learning Units" to take an important step forward, contributing to the building of a learning society.
The Tri Ton District Association for the Promotion of Education sets out the motto of linking the promotion of education with fundamental and comprehensive educational innovation and the campaign “All people unite to build new rural areas and civilized urban areas”. On that basis, continue to mobilize the association’s fund to achieve and exceed the target, helping children to study, improve their qualifications, and prevent dropping out of school.
